Abstract:
TAMAR represents Trauma, Addiction, Mental Health, and Recovery. This presentation aims to provide individuals with insight into how adverse experiences, referred to as "trauma," may influence their lives and outlines pathways toward healing. Emphasis will focus on identifying triggers and offering coping strategies to regulate stress and maladaptive behaviours.
Abstract: Psychoeducation has demonstrated to be an effective intervention for trauma and addiction. This approach aids in normalizing responses, reducing shame, and equipping survivors with vital information regarding the effects of trauma on neurological and physiological functioning (National Institute of Health, 2026).
Results: The facilitation of multiple workshops and seminars addressing substance abuse and mental health conditions has produced positive results. Participants have reported increased knowledge and a greater understanding of techniques to reduce relapse risk and manage mental health symptoms effectively.

Dr. Angelo Reynolds has over thirty-five years of experience working in the human services and educational arenas. He began his career working as a Metropolitan DC Police Officer where he served for five years. In 1998, Dr. Reynolds decided he needed a change and began working in the educational arena. He has worked as a peer mediation specialist working with severely emotionally disturbed students; a training facilitator for clients released from prison who were looking to re-engage in the workforce; and an adjunct professor at Bowie State University where he taught undergraduate psychology classes. He also taught educational leadership classes at the University of Maryland Graduate School.
